Making friends after 40 in Southborough, Massachusetts

In Southborough, women aged 40 to 50 experience social visibility through predictable local routines that naturally bring them into view of potential acquaintances. Daily schedules, such as morning errands or afternoon community activities, create consistent opportunities to encounter familiar faces. This regularity, combined with repeated presence in shared spaces, allows recognition to grow gradually, fostering connections that develop steadily over time. Social efforts requiring sporadic or one-time engagement tend to falter, as relationships here depend heavily on ongoing interaction and mutual acknowledgment. Unlike faster-paced or younger communities, Southborough’s slower rhythm and structured daily patterns support a continuity of social encounters. Over weeks and months, repeated meetings reinforce familiarity, allowing connections to build incrementally through mutual visibility and shared temporal patterns, rather than rapid introductions or whirlwind socializing. Women who rely on consistent attendance and local presence find their interactions remembered and deepened, whereas one-off social attempts might not gain traction within Southborough’s steady, routine-based social fabric. In this environment, the accumulation of shared time and recognition lays a foundation for friendships that emerge through natural, sustained engagement rather than immediate outcomes.
